Instalación y configuración del servidor TFTP en Ubuntu

En este artículo aprenderás cómo instalar y configurar un servidor TFTP (Trivial File Transfer Protocol) en Ubuntu. TFTP es un protocolo simple utilizado para transferir archivos en una red. Es especialmente útil para actualizar el firmware de dispositivos como routers y switches.
Requisitos previos
- Tener acceso a una terminal en Ubuntu
- Tener permisos de superusuario (root)
Instalación del servidor TFTP
Para instalar el servidor TFTP en Ubuntu, sigue estos pasos:
- Abre una terminal
- Instala el servidor TFTP escribiendo en la terminal el siguiente comando:
sudo apt-get install tftp - Una vez instalado, asegúrate de que el servicio esté habilitado y activo escribiendo el siguiente comando:
sudo systemctl enable tftp && sudo systemctl start tftp
Configuración del servidor TFTP
Para configurar el servidor TFTP en Ubuntu, sigue estos pasos:
- Abre el archivo de configuración del servidor TFTP escribiendo en terminal el siguiente comando:
sudo nano /etc/default/tftpd-hpa - Busca la línea que comienza con
TFTP_OPTIONSy cambia su valor a--secure - Guarda y cierra el archivo
- Reinicia el servicio TFTP escribiendo en la terminal el siguiente comando:
sudo systemctl restart tftp
Uso del servidor TFTP
Una vez instalado y configurado el servidor TFTP, ya puedes comenzar a utilizarlo. Para ello, sigue estos pasos:
- Copia el archivo que quieres transferir al directorio /srv/tftp/ escribiendo el siguiente comando en la terminal:
sudo cp /ruta/de/archivo /srv/tftp/ - En el dispositivo cliente, inicia una sesión TFTP. Por ejemplo, en Cisco IOS, escribe el siguiente comando:
copy tftp://ip-del-servidor/nombre-del-archivo destino - Sigue las instrucciones en la pantalla para completar la transferencia del archivo.
Conclusión
En este artículo, aprendiste cómo instalar y configurar un servidor TFTP en Ubuntu y cómo utilizarlo para transferir archivos en una red. Ahora puedes actualizar el firmware de tus dispositivos de red de manera más sencilla.
Preguntas frecuentes
¿Cuál es la diferencia entre TFTP y FTP?
TFTP y FTP son protocolos diferentes para transferir archivos en una red. La principal diferencia es que TFTP es mucho más simple y ligero que FTP, pero también es menos seguro y no tiene soporte para autenticación.
¿Puedo utilizar un servidor TFTP en otras distribuciones de Linux?
Sí, TFTP está disponible para la mayoría de las distribuciones de Linux y el proceso de instalación y configuración es similar.
¿Puedo utilizar un servidor TFTP en sistemas operativos distintos a Linux?
Sí, TFTP es un protocolo estándar utilizado en la mayoría de los sistemas operativos, incluyendo Windows. Además, hay servidores TFTP gratuitos disponibles para descargar e instalar en Windows.
¿Dónde puedo encontrar más información sobre TFTP?
Puedes encontrar más información sobre TFTP en la documentación oficial de Ubuntu o en la documentación de tu distribución de Linux específica. También hay una gran cantidad de recursos en línea, incluyendo tutoriales y foros de discusión.
[nekopost slugs="mount-smb-comparte-en-ubuntu,desinstalar-paquete-ubuntu,instale-google-chrome-en-ubuntu-22-04,lista-de-servicios-ubuntu,generar-ssh-key-ubuntu,correccion-de-conexion-rechazada-ubuntu,cambiar-el-nombre-de-host-linux-sin-reiniciar,ejecutar-memtest-ubuntu,como-instalar-y-habilitar-openssh-en-ubuntu"]

Deja una respuesta